  • Abstract
    A new cooperative model for design and implementation of distributed systems is proposed. The model uses a concept of seeds of software objects. An object at a site of a distributed system can make its seed and send it to another site for making approaches to another object. The seed is germinated, becoming a child object. The child object executes necessary jobs and returns to home site if necessary. This model accrues several benefits such as reduction of exchanges on communication media, reduction of total amount of program codes and flexibility of system structure. A software library, named OM Library to realize this model has been developed. Though the current OM Library can only send seeds to sites where codes of the class are already prepared, it is confirmed that the mechanism of this model works well. An enhanced OM Library by which objects can send seeds to where class codes are not prepared is being developed
